| Obverse description | Right-facing crowned effigy of Queen Elizabeth II after the portrait by Ian Rank-Broadley, the Queen wearing the George IV State Diadem, with a small pearl drop earring visible. The legend ELIZABETH II arcs along the left rim and NIUE along the upper rim, with the denomination 250 DOLLARS along the right rim. The date 2021 appears in the lower field, and the engraver's initials IRB are incused beneath the portrait truncation. |

| Reverse description | Central design in the style of Chinese paper-cut art depicting a stylised ox facing left, rendered with decorative floral and swirl motifs on its body, set against a background of lucky bamboo stalks with leaves in the upper right field. The Chinese character 牛 (ox) appears in the upper left field above the animal. A continuous Greek key meander border frames the entire design along the inner rim. The inscription 1 oz 9999 FINE GOLD is incused in the lower left field. |
